#252d06 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#252d06 is composed of 14.5% red, 17.6%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 86.7% yellow and 82.4% black. It has a hue angle of 72.3 degrees, a saturation of 76.5% and a lightness of 10%. #252d06 color hex could be obtained by blending #4a5a0c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#252d06
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090a01 is the darkest color, while #fdfef8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#252d06
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1b1b18 is the less saturated color, while #283300 is the most saturated one.
